Transaction

87f68ea24493ecc647ca17baefc6dabf94ba957dc48bb87d6b11ff6e893602fc
359,544 confirmations
Timestamp
1559335312
Block578,699
Fee904 sats
Fee rate4 sats/vB
view on mempool.space

Inputs & Outputs